My web page is on the night monkey, also known
as the owl monkey. It is nocturnal, hence the name night
monkey. It is a very close relative of
the spider monkey
and several other types of monkeys. A little knowns fact is
that they are most active during a full moon. They are arboreal,
which means they live in all layers of the rainforest.
Its gestation period is about 120 days and they give birth to
1 baby. That baby will travel with the rest of its family and
probably live about 20 years, unless something happens to it.
It eats fruit, leaves, flowers, sap, small animals, and insects.
The night monkey has white and black markings on its face, and
is gray and brown with yellow underparts. It has very large eyes
for night vision. It also has a non-prehensile tail. It can grow up
to16 inches, not including the tail of about 12 inches. They weigh
about 2 pounds; most males are slightly larger.
